[PATCH] fbdev: fix framebuffer memory calculation for vesafb

- use vesafb_fix.line_length * vesafb_defined.yres to calculate the minimum
  memory required for a video mode. From Aurelien Jacobs <aurel@gnuage.org>.

- separately calculate the memory required for a video mode, memory to be
  remapped, and total memory (for MTRR). From Gerd Knorr
  <kraxel@bytesex.org>.

- the 'vram' option is for memory to be remapped, not total memory.
